Question

For the report Estimates by customer there is no fields Product/Service, Description, and quantity which is the first 3 fields you enter into a estimate. No option allow

Hi canyesee,

 

Thanks for reaching out and I can clarify why you're not seeing those options.

 

The Estimates by Customer report simply shows a list of estimates for a certain customer. The reason it doesn't show the product/service, description, or quantity fields is because there could be more than one product on each estimate. If you'd like to see the estimate in more detail, it's possible to open it right from the report to view the items. All you have to do is click the text in the columns, such as the estimate number column.
